- Smooth, Quiet, and Built to Last
In a busy supermarket, the entrance may cycle thousands of times per day. With servo control, every movement can be adjusted in real time. The gate accelerates gently, slows down before it stops, and avoids sharp impacts. Low vibration protects the internal mechanism, so gears, bearings, and arms wear more slowly.
This gradually reduces repair frequency, emergency technician call-outs, and the number of spare parts you need to stock. At the same time, the quiet operation of the Supermarket Turnstile Gate helps keep the front of the store calm and professional.

- Safety You Can Depend On
Safety is another major reason supermarkets move to servo-controlled gates. When the power fails, the Supermarket Turnstile Gate can automatically open to provide a clear evacuation route. Staff do not need to run to each gate to unlock it; the mechanism is designed to fail safe.
Infrared anti-pinch protection adds a second layer of security. Sensors monitor the lane while the arm is moving. When a person is still inside the lane, the servo reacts at once and stops or reverses the arm. This is crucial for families with small children, elderly shoppers, and customers who need more time to pass through. It also helps prevent complaints and lowers the risk of gate-related injuries.
- Flexible Modes for Real Store Scenarios
Supermarkets today manage complex access points rather than a single doorway. You may need to serve staff routes, member areas, self-checkout exits, and internal logistics doors at the same time. A rigid, one-mode gate cannot support all of these scenarios.

A Supermarket Turnstile Gate with servo control, like the Z315, offers flexible options:
• One-way or two-way card reading
• Normally open or normally closed lanes
• “Memory” mode for queued swipes at busy times, or “non-memory” mode for strict one-person-one-swipe control
The gate connects with IC and ID cards, QR scanners, and face recognition terminals. This makes it easier to link your entrance to membership systems, time and attendance, or visitor management platforms. An automatic reset function further improves discipline: if someone swipes but does not pass within the set time, the gate closes again and waits for the next valid entry.
How to Select the Right Supermarket Turnstile Gate
Choosing a Supermarket Turnstile Gate with servo control should be part of a wider entrance strategy, not just a quick equipment purchase.
Begin by mapping your current flow: where customers queue, where carts collect, and how fire passages cross the entrance area. Then list what you expect from the gate beyond simple access control, such as people counting or loyalty integration.
Before you decide, it helps to clarify:
• Peak hourly traffic at each entrance on weekdays and weekends
• Expected behavior during power loss or fire alarms in your exact layout
• Which systems the gate must connect to from day one
• Whether you aim for a quiet, premium entrance or a simple, functional one

For many retailers, a servo-driven cylinder swing gate delivers the best balance between comfort, security, and long-term cost. It is technologically advanced but built to last, intelligent but straightforward for staff to operate.
A low-risk implementation is to launch in a pilot location. Install the servo Supermarket Turnstile Gate at your most frequented entrance and track metrics like queue length, small safety incidents, and maintenance interventions, along with input from shoppers and employees.
